« Reply #7 on: Tue, 14 February 2012, 07:34:08 »
Unfortunately yes, as other people find it frustrating to use my system with it.
Well I don't _need_ it, however it will make my life easier in certain situations.

Like not all games/applications have proper support for DVORAK layouts.
And I am far to lazy to rebind every game/app I use.
